Crawl Space Water Extraction Cost in Olive Branch, MS

The cost of crawl space water extraction can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ates are free and based on a thorough assessment of your crawl space. We’ll work with you to develop a customized plan that meets your needs and budget.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water Extraction $500 – $2,500 The size of the affected area and the severity of the damage
Drying and Dehumidification $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the type of equipment needed
Cleaning and Sanitizing $500 – $2,000 The size of the affected area and the type of cleaning products needed
Inspection and Testing $200 – $1,000 The size of the affected area and the complexity of the issue
Containment and Barrier Installation $1,000 – $5,000 The size of the affected area and the type of barrier needed
More Repairs $500 – $5,000 The type and extent of the repairs needed

How can I prevent water damage in my crawl space in the future?

There are several steps you can take to prevent water damage in your crawl space, including installing a sump pump, ensuring proper grading around your home, and regularly inspecting your crawl space for signs of moisture or water damage.
